Little Falls murder trial begins

Published 9:45 am Monday, April 21, 2014

LITTLE FALLS — Opening statements are expected to get underway in the case of a central Minnesota man who shot and killed two teens who entered his home.

Sixty-five-year-old Byron Smith is on trial on two counts of first-degree premeditated murder for the November, 2012, killings of 17-year-old Nick Brady and 18-year-old Haile Kifer.

Smith has claimed he feared the teens were armed and he shot them in self-defense. He says his Little Falls home had been broken into previously, and that he felt terrorized.
